Simplenote - Pricing and Plans
Simplenote Overview
Simplenote, a note-taking app developed by Automattic, the company behind WordPress, has a straightforward and user-friendly pricing structure.
Free Plan
- Simplenote is completely free for all users. There are no premium plans or additional costs for using the app.
- The free plan includes all the features of the app, such as unlimited storage (though this is largely irrelevant since Simplenote only supports plain text notes), note version history, collaboration, syncing across all devices, and Markdown support.
Features of the Free Plan
- Unlimited Storage: Since Simplenote only supports plain text notes, storage usage is minimal.
- Note Version History: See all changes made to your notes.
- Collaboration: Share notes and to-do lists with others.
- Syncing: Notes are updated across all your devices in real time.
- Markdown Support: Write, preview, and publish notes in Markdown format.
- Customizable Interface: Adjust the theme, font size, and column arrangement to your liking.
Sustainer Plan
- While there are no premium plans with additional features, Simplenote offers a voluntary “Sustainer Plan” to support the app’s maintenance and development.
- This plan costs $19.99 per month or $199.99 per year. However, it does not provide any extra features or benefits; it is purely a way to support the app.

Simplenote - Integration and Compatibility
Simplenote Overview
Simplenote is a versatile and user-friendly note-taking app that offers seamless integration and compatibility across various platforms and devices, making it a valuable tool for productivity.
Platform Compatibility
Simplenote is available on a wide range of devices and operating systems, including iOS, Android, Mac, Windows, and Linux. You can access Simplenote through native apps for mobile and desktop, as well as via a web app in your browser.
Mobile Devices
Simplenote apps are available on the Google Play Store for Android (minimum version 6.0) and the App Store for iOS (minimum version 15.0).
Desktop
You can use Simplenote on Mac (minimum version 12.0), Windows 10, and various Linux distributions such as Ubuntu, Debian, RedHat, and CentOS. For Linux users, .deb and .rpm files are provided for easy installation.
Web App
The web app is accessible through browsers like Chrome, Firefox, Safari, and Edge (version 80 ). For offline access on the web, you can install Simplenote as a Progressive Web App using compatible browsers.

Simplenote - Frequently Asked Questions
Here are some frequently asked questions about Simplenote, along with detailed responses to each:
How much does Simplenote cost?
Simplenote is completely free to use. There are no premium plans, and the free plan includes all the app’s features. You can use Simplenote without any cost, and it even offers unlimited free storage, although this is less relevant since it only supports plain text notes.Does Simplenote offer any premium or sustainer plans?
While Simplenote does not have a premium plan with additional features, it does offer voluntary “Sustainer Plans” to help with app maintenance and development expenses. These plans cost $19.99 per month or $199.99 per year but do not come with any extra features or benefits. You can continue using Simplenote for free if you choose not to subscribe to these plans.How does note synchronization and collaboration work in Simplenote?
Simplenote allows you to sync your notes across multiple devices. For collaboration, you can share notes with other users by entering their email addresses in the “collaborate” pop-up box or by adding their email addresses as a tag. The users you share with must have a Simplenote account to access and modify the notes.What formatting options are available in Simplenote?
Simplenote uses Markdown for formatting instead of rich-text formatting. You need to use Markdown symbols to add formatting elements like headings, bulleted lists, and URLs. You must check the “Markdown” box to use Markdown in your current note. The editor toolbar also offers some basic formatting choices like checklists.Is my data secure in Simplenote?
Simplenote encrypts your notes when they are in transit across a network, but notes are not encrypted at rest due to server-side constraints. This means you should avoid storing sensitive information like passwords or bank account details. However, your notes are always encrypted during synchronization.Can I use Simplenote without creating an account?
No, you cannot use Simplenote without creating an account. You must sign up to use the service, as there is no option to use it without syncing to the server.How do I log in to Simplenote?
Simplenote offers two login methods: logging in via email, where a unique code is sent to your email address for verification, and logging in with a password. You can also bookmark the login page to log in without generating an email verification code.Can I hide or delete my notes in Simplenote?
